Common Signs of Air Conditioner Issues



How can property owners determine concerns with their a/c systems prior to they intensify? Acknowledging common indicators of air conditioning issues is crucial for prompt maintenance. One prevalent indication is insufficient cooling; if the a/c system fails to lower the indoor temperature, it might indicate underlying concerns. Uncommon sounds, such as grinding or hissing, can additionally show mechanical failings or loosened components - air conditioner repair. Furthermore, house owners need to watch out for strange smells originating from the device, which might suggest mold and mildew growth or electric issues. Constant cycling on and off, referred to as short cycling, can suggest thermostat concerns or cooling agent leakages. Additionally, a boost in energy bills without a corresponding rise in use might indicate inadequacy. By staying sharp to these caution signs, property owners can protect against a lot more considerable issues and pricey fixings, ensuring their a/c systems run successfully throughout the warmer months

Low Refrigerant Levels



An usual problem that homeowners may experience with their heating and cooling systems is reduced refrigerant levels, which can considerably influence the system's performance and efficiency. Cooling agent is crucial for the cooling process, absorbing warmth from interior air and releasing it outside. When degrees go down, the air conditioning unit battles to cool down the space efficiently, causing raised power intake and possible system strain. Signs and symptoms of reduced cooling agent consist of poor cooling, longer run times, and ice development on the evaporator coils. House owners may also notice unusual sounds as the compressor functions harder to make up for the shortage. It is very important for homeowners to understand the importance of preserving proper refrigerant levels to assure peak heating and cooling efficiency and durability.


Refrigerant Leaks Discovery



Where might a house owner start when faced with the opportunity of refrigerant leaks in their a/c system? The primary step entails keeping track of the system's efficiency. Signs such as reduced cooling performance, ice development on coils, or hissing sounds may show a refrigerant leak. Property owners should additionally examine for visible signs of oil residue, commonly an indicator of a leakage. Using a cooling agent leakage detector can provide more precise identification. If suspicions linger, speaking with an accredited HVAC professional is vital, as they have the experience and devices to situate leakages efficiently. Motivate detection and repair of cooling agent leaks not only improve system effectiveness however additionally prevent potential ecological injury, making it a vital facet of a/c maintenance.

Clogged Filters and Their Repercussions



While numerous house owners might overlook the significance of routine filter upkeep, blocked filters can lead to considerable repercussions for HVAC systems. When filters become obstructed with dust, dust, and debris, air movement is restricted. This decrease in airflow forces the system to work harder, causing boosted energy intake and possibly higher energy costs. In time, this stress can cause damage on parts, causing early system failure.


Furthermore, blocked filters can compromise indoor air high quality. Toxins and allergens might circulate throughout useful reference the home, exacerbating respiratory concerns and allergic reactions for passengers. Furthermore, insufficient air flow can trigger the evaporator coil to freeze, leading to pricey repairs and ineffective air conditioning efficiency. Thermostat Malfunctions Discussed



What takes place when a thermostat breakdowns can significantly impact both convenience and energy performance in a home (HVAC contractor). A damaged thermostat may fail to accurately read the temperature, resulting in overcooling or insufficient air conditioning. This discrepancy can trigger pain for occupants and result in higher power costs, as the HVAC system functions harder than required


Usual concerns consist of dead batteries, which can provide electronic thermostats faulty, and loosened wiring that disrupts interaction between the thermostat and the heating and cooling unit. In addition, out-of-date or poorly adjusted thermostats might not react properly to temperature adjustments, additionally intensifying power inefficiency.


Homeowners must be vigilant for indications of breakdown, such as irregular temperature levels or unforeseen energy costs. Normal checks and understanding of the thermostat's performance can aid recognize issues early, making certain peak efficiency of the HVAC system. Resolving thermostat problems promptly is necessary for keeping a comfortable living atmosphere and handling energy consumption efficiently.
